Another significant example comes from Dove's Campaign for Real Beauty, which transformed the advertising landscape by challenging traditional beauty standards. The campaign included a set of authentic videos and social media initiatives featuring real women instead of models. By curating these resources into an captivating web library, Dove created a community where women could discuss their own stories and experiences. This shift toward realness resonated with audiences and significantly boosted brand loyalty and engagement.
A more recent example is Spotify’s Wrapped campaign, which cleverly leveraged user data to create tailored year-end summaries for each listener. By showcasing this data in a striking format on their platform and promoting it across social media, Spotify motivated users to celebrate their music tastes while enhancing the brand.
